Skip to content
Open
Changes from all commits
Commits
File filter

Filter by extension

Filter by extension

Conversations
Failed to load comments.
Loading
Jump to
Jump to file
Failed to load files.
Loading
Diff view
Diff view
Original file line number Diff line number Diff line change
Expand Up @@ -279,16 +279,30 @@
Если ЭтоLinux() Тогда
ЗапуститьПриложение("kill -9 `ps aux | grep -ie TESTCLIENT | grep -ie 1cv8c | awk '{print $2}'`");
Иначе
ТекстСкрипта = ТекстСкриптаЗавершитьТестКлиент(Порт);
КонтекстЯдра.Отладка(" - текст скрипта удаления. " + ТекстСкрипта);

КодВозврата = Неопределено;
ЗапуститьПриложение("cmd /c" + ТекстСкрипта,, Истина, КодВозврата);
Если ЗначениеЗаполнено(КодВозврата) Тогда
КонтекстЯдра.Отладка(СтрШаблон(" - После запуска команды завершения тест-клиента. КодВозврата: %1, Порт %2", КодВозврата, Порт));
Иначе
КонтекстЯдра.Отладка(" - После запуска команды завершения тест-клиента. Порт " + Порт);
КонецЕсли;
Попытка
КонтекстЯдра.Отладка("Попытка закрытия окон тест-клиента");
ТекКлиент = ТекЗначение.ТестКлиент;
КонтекстЯдра.Отладка("Подключение к тест-клиенту");
ТекКлиент.УстановитьСоединение();
КонтекстЯдра.Отладка("Закрытие окон тест-клиента");
ОчередноеОкно = ТекКлиент.НайтиОбъект(Тип("ТестируемоеОкноКлиентскогоПриложения"));
Пока ОчередноеОкно <> Неопределено Цикл
ОчередноеОкно.Закрыть();
ОчередноеОкно = ТекКлиент.НайтиОбъект(Тип("ТестируемоеОкноКлиентскогоПриложения"));
КонецЦикла;
Исключение
КонтекстЯдра.Отладка("Ошибка закрытия тест-клиента:" + ОписаниеОшибки());
КонтекстЯдра.Отладка("Принудительное закрытие тест-клиента");
ТекстСкрипта = ТекстСкриптаЗавершитьТестКлиент(Порт);
КонтекстЯдра.Отладка(" - текст скрипта удаления. " + ТекстСкрипта);
КодВозврата = Неопределено;
ЗапуститьПриложение("cmd /c" + ТекстСкрипта,, Истина, КодВозврата);
Если ЗначениеЗаполнено(КодВозврата) Тогда
КонтекстЯдра.Отладка(СтрШаблон(" - После запуска команды завершения тест-клиента. КодВозврата: %1, Порт %2", КодВозврата, Порт));
Иначе
КонтекстЯдра.Отладка(" - После запуска команды завершения тест-клиента. Порт " + Порт);
КонецЕсли;
КонецПопытки;
КонецЕсли;
КонецЦикла;

Expand Down